Hope

Broken by the thirst and heat,
Limping with my burning feet,
In the vast expense of sand,
That comes not to an end,
With scorching sun over the head,
I drag myself ahead.
Look for water all around,
But nowhere it is found,
Just mirages I can see,
The tricks played on me.
Nearly dead, yet I strive,
The hope is still alive,
I will find somewhere,
An oasis around here.
